Tips for Using Sonar Effectively in Fishing

Using sonar effectively can greatly enhance your fishing experience. Here are some tips to make the most out of your sonar device: 1. Understand the display: Learn how to interpret the sonar display, including reading depth, fish arches, and structure. 2. Adjust settings: Experiment with sensitivity, frequency, and zoom settings to get a clear picture of what's below the surface. 3. Use waypoints: Mark waypoints for successful fishing spots or areas with fish activity to revisit later. 4. Stay alert: Keep an eye on the sonar while fishing to spot changes in the underwater environment or fish behavior. 5. Combine with other tools: Use sonar in conjunction with GPS and mapping tools for better navigation and fishing success. 6. Practice makes perfect: Regularly use your sonar device to improve your skills and become more efficient at locating fish.
